There are six games on the schedule in the NBA for Monday, February 22nd. There aren’t many marquee matchups and if we take a look at the initial lines and betting percentages, we see that there also aren’t a ton of heavy favorites. The best game on tap is the Portland Trail Blazers heading to the desert to take on the Phoenix Suns in a battle for the 4-seed in the West. Let’s take a look at how the public is betting the slate and point out some notable trends.
Spread analysis
The most amount of handle and bets are coming in on the Miami Heat, who are finally getting back on track with back-to-back wins. They’ll take on the Oklahoma City Thunder on the road as 6.5 points favorites. The Thunder ruled C Al Horford out, which makes this easier for the Heat to cover. My concern would be the Thunder never really getting any respect. OKC is better than lines suggest and have surprised teams this season. The Heat had been underwhelming but have momentum. My lean would be a bet on the 1Q or 1H or in-game lines. The live line has already moved to -7.
Over/Under analysis
Two games have heavy action on the over while one game is leaning more on the under. The Heat-Thunder game has a very low line set at 213.5, which has 83 percent of the bets. The line has actually dropped down to 212.5 despite this action, so that seems favorable enough. We don’t see much defense in the NBA and neither team has been great defensively. This would be a tough call. The Heat-Lakers game over the weekend was very low scoring with players missing. Horford and Tyler Herro could both be out. I can see the reason why the line is moving down.
The other game getting action on the over is Blazers-Suns, which isn’t tough to wrap your head around. The game getting under action in Bulls-Rockets. Chicago has a good offense and Zach LaVine should eat up the Rockets without Victor Oladipo. Houston hasn’t played the past two games and had scored under 100 points in three games during a seven-game losing streak. The line was up at 227.5 and is down to 226. The Bulls just don’t play defense so if this number keeps coming down, the over may be the pivot.
Moneyline analysis
Normally, we see at least a few teams up getting 80+ percent of the bets on the ML. Monday night is not the case. There are a few teams getting in the 70 percent range but nothing too high. This is a bit surprising because the Utah Jazz are facing the Charlotte Hornets. Nothing against the Hornets but the Jazz have been on a tear and are at home favored by double digits. You’d think plenty of bettors would be jumping at the Jazz ML, which is at -1000. Oh wait, that’s why there aren’t bets going there. Utah can be used in a big parlay but that’s about it.
